Leasehold property process in Malaysia

07.22.08 | 1 Comment



Finally, everything is coming into places now!

Today, my lawyer told me that the Land Office have finally approved the consent to tranfer the title to my name. What does this mean?

  1. the consent was sent to the Land Office in early March 2008 - therefore it takes roughly 6 month to get the conset to transfer for a leasehold property in Malaysia. Freehold takes less, probably 3 months
  2. the official letter will take another 2-3 day to be issued by the Land Office. I am still wondering why it takes so long for a letter to come out - must be the inefficiency
  3. I can proceed with private caveat once the official letter is issued. The purpose of private caveat is to prevent the vendor from
    fraudulently dealing with the property in a manner prejudicial to
    the interests of the purchasers and end-financiers.
  4. My loan was approved in Jan 2008 so private caveat will allow my lawyer to advice the bank to release the payment balance (90%) to the vendor.
  5. Should everything goes as planned, I can actually move into my new condo already
  6. My lawyer can start charging the property to the loan provider and at the sametime finalise the title transfer to my name. I guess this process will take another 1-month minimum.

Basically, leasehold property process in Malaysia is quite tedious and time consuming.
